PROBLEM: Dry/Sunburned Skin
SOLUTIONS:
Olive Oil (Place a few drops in the palm of your hand and lightly press or massage over your face, neck & throat)
PROBLEM: Cramping Due to Menstrual Cycle or Physical Exhaustion
SOLUTION:
Pickle Juice (I know this sounds beyond weird, but drinking 2 ounces of pickle juice alleviates cramps! Popular amongst football players before a big game)
PROBLEM: Puffy Eyes
SOLUTION:
Metal spoons (Chill 2 metal spoons in an ice chest or freezer and apply them over your eyes for an instant quick fix! If you are the stay-at-home parent you can do this with your baby’s teething rings too! Just clean them first)
PROBLEM: Dry Heels & Elbows
SOLUTION:
Coffee Grinds (before you toss them out, save a cup and use it toexfoliate dead skin on your feet and elbows. Ladies the caffeine in the grinds is ideal to rub on the backs of your legs and booty to contend with unwanted cellulite!)
PROBLEM: Dry, Chapped Lips
SOLUTION:
Sugar Cubes or a Tooth Brush (Exfoliate dry lips with a sugar cube or dry tooth brush to remove the buildup of dead skin. Then top your lips w/ a dab of honey or oil olive if you don’t have lip balm handy)
PROBLEM: Dry, Fried Hair
SOLUTION:
Olive Oil (helps repair split ends, heals dandruff, and makes your hair shiny, silky, and lustrous. Massage a few tablespoons of olive oil into scalp and hair) Apple Cider Vinegar (Use approximately 1/2 to 3/4 cup of apple cider vinegar diluted with half a cup of water. Shampoo and rinse first, then pour on the vinegar – let it sit about a minute and then rinse out the vinegar and then shampoo again and rinse very well so there is no odor of vinegar. The vinegar removes all the old shampoo, conditioner, hair spray in short all the buildup.)
PROBLEM: Body Odor & Static in Your Hair
SOLUTION:
Fabric Dryer Sheets (Rub under your arms if you’re in a pinch to smell fresh or run it over your hair to stop the fly aways that come when static is present in the air.)
PROBLEM: Out of Lip Gloss (Ladies this one is for you!)
SOLUTION:
Pink Sharpie Highlighter (Gals use this in extreme emergencies, however its great…grab a pink sharpie marker off your desk and shade in your lip line. Watch you’ll get compliments, I know it sounds crazy but it works and “ yes” it does come right off!)
PROBLEM: Knots in your necklaces
SOLUTION:
Corn Starch (Dip a knotted necklace in corn starch and watch how easily the knots come undone!)
PROBLEM: Scratches on your CDs and DVDs
SOLUTION:
Toothpaste (Using circular motions, working from the inside to the outer edges, rub a cotton pad coated with the toothpaste to fill in the scratches on your CD and DVD and see if that allows them to work once again)
PROBLEM: Scuffs on Your Shoes
SOLUTION:
Inside of a Banana Peel (Rub the inside of a banana peel over shoes scuffs to instantly fade them away)
PROBLEM: Out of Hair Gel
SOLUTION:
A Dab of Face or Body Lotion (Works in a pinch to apply a light layer of your face or body lotion to sub if you’re out of hair gel)
PROBLEM: Out of Shave Gel/Cream
SOLUTION:
Hair Conditioner (Will do the trick)

Beauty Office 911 Survival Kit
- Febreze & Fabric Dryer Sheets
- Paper Towels
- Vaseline
- Pink Highlighter
- Black Sharpie
- Paper clips & Rubber Bands
- Travel Size Hairspray
- Nail File or Pack of Matches
- Stain Removal Stick
- Stapler
- Olive Oil, Salad Dressing, Banana Peel (yes a banana peel)
And here’s what you can do with the kit…
| Item |
Problem |
Solution |
| Fabreeze |
Deodorant Faded |
Spray a bit onto a paper towel & run under your armpits |
| Dryer Sheet |
Hair has fly aways & Frizzies |
Run the dryer sheet over your hair to tame wild pieces |
| VaselinePink Highlighter |
Lips need color |
Mix w/ a little blush or apply a pink highlighter to lips & smooth it out w/ a dab of Vaseline |
| HairsprayVaseline |
Nails Look Dull |
Hairspray can make them shiny in an instant. Massaging Vaseline into nails and cuticles can work too. |
| Paperclip |
More Hair Drama |
Open up a couple paperclips and shape Them into “V’s”. They will look like big jumbo bobby pins and you can secure hair up in bun fast. |
| Black Sharpie |
No EyelinerNo Mascara |
Use a black Sharpie, just be sure you have a steady hand otherwise you may live with the look for several days. |
| Vaseline |
Clean up any makeup mess |
Use a moist towelette and Vaseline or a tissue to “erase” makeup that moved around during the day. |
| Book of Matches |
Frayed Nail |
Use the sandpaper side of the match book to file down a chip in your nail. |
| Olive OilBanana Peel
Salad Dressing |
Scuffed Shoes |
Dampen a paper towel and remove any dirt, then apply a few drops or olive oil or rub a banana peel over your shoes to polish them up quickly |
| Staples & Tape |
Seat of pant rippedHem came undone |
It’s not the classiest move, but a few strategically placed staples on the inside seams may save you from ultimate embarrassment. For hems use masking or packing tape for best results |
| Paperclips |
Fly away collarsForgot collar stays |
Grab two paperclips and they will sub in nicely for missing collar stays. |
